Resource

Top HR Software for Small Businesses: A Comparison Guide

11 Min Read

Top HR Software for Small Businesses: A Comparison Guide

Contents

Top HR Software for Small Businesses: A Comparison Guide

 

What is HR software?

Human Resources (HR) software has become an essential tool for small businesses aiming to manage their workforce efficiently and effectively. Designed to automate and simplify critical HR functions such as payroll, recruitment, attendance tracking, and employee records management, HR software helps small companies save time, reduce errors, and ensure compliance with labor regulations. As small businesses often operate with limited HR personnel and resources, adopting the right HR software can transform how they handle human capital management, freeing up leaders to focus on strategic growth and employee engagement. This guide explores the key features, benefits, and top solutions of HR software tailored specifically for small businesses, helping you make an informed decision for your company’s unique needs.

Why Small Businesses Need HR Software?

For small businesses, managing HR tasks manually can quickly become overwhelming and prone to errors as the company grows. HR software small business owners choose addresses this challenge by simplifying complex administrative work. It reduces paperwork, minimizes compliance risks, and helps maintain organized employee records. With limited HR staff or resources, small companies benefit greatly from software that automates routine processes, allowing business owners and managers to focus on growth and strategy.

Benefits of Using Human Resources Software for Small Business

Using human resources software for small business provides numerous advantages. First, it improves accuracy by eliminating manual data entry errors. Second, it enhances productivity by automating time-consuming tasks like payroll processing and leave tracking. Third, it offers better compliance management by keeping up with labor laws and reporting requirements. Additionally, HR software small business users appreciate features like self-service portals, where employees can update personal information and access pay stubs, reducing HR workload.

What are the Key Features of HR Software for Small Business?

When selecting HR software for small business use, understanding its key features is essential to ensure it meets your company’s unique needs. Two of the most critical components are employee data management and payroll processing. Employee Data Management is the foundation of any effective HR software system. It provides a centralized and secure platform to store and organize all employee-related information. This includes personal details, job titles, employment history, performance records, and benefits information.

Employee Data Management

One of the most important features of HR software for small business is employee data management. This function provides a centralized and secure platform to store and organize all employee-related information. It includes personal details, job roles, employment history, performance reviews, and benefits information. For small businesses, having quick and easy access to accurate employee data simplifies everyday HR tasks and supports better decision-making. Instead of relying on manual paperwork or scattered spreadsheets, HR software enables efficient record keeping and reduces the risk of errors or lost information. Many modern systems also offer employee self-service portals, allowing staff to update their own personal information, which reduces the administrative burden on HR teams and empowers employees.

Payroll Processing

Payroll processing is another critical feature that small businesses need from HR software. Managing payroll manually can be complex, time-consuming, and prone to costly mistakes. HR software automates payroll calculations, including wages, tax withholdings, benefits deductions, and overtime. It ensures employees are paid accurately and on time while keeping the business compliant with tax regulations. Additionally, many HR solutions integrate with accounting software and support direct deposit, streamlining financial workflows. This automation not only reduces the workload for small business owners and HR staff but also helps avoid penalties related to payroll errors or missed tax deadlines.

How to Choose the Right HR Software for Small Companies?

Choosing the right HR software for small companies is a strategic decision that can greatly influence the efficiency, compliance, and growth potential of your business. With a wide range of HR tools available in today’s market, small business owners must navigate through numerous options to find a solution that fits their specific needs and budget. Unlike large enterprises, small companies often have limited resources and smaller teams, making it essential to invest in software that is both affordable and functional. In this section, we’ll walk through the key factors to consider—starting with identifying your business’s unique HR requirements and aligning them with your financial capacity—to help you make a confident, informed choice that supports your long-term success.

Assessing Your Business Needs

The first step in choosing HR software for small companies is to thoroughly evaluate your specific HR requirements. Consider the size of your workforce, the complexity of your payroll, and the range of HR functions you need to manage. Are you looking for basic employee record-keeping, or do you require more advanced features like recruitment, performance tracking, and compliance management? Understanding your business processes will help you identify which features are essential and which ones may be unnecessary expenses.

Budget Considerations

Budget is another critical factor when selecting HR software for small companies. While it’s tempting to opt for the cheapest solution available, it’s important to balance cost with functionality and quality. Some HR software comes with monthly subscription fees, while others may require a one-time purchase or additional charges for extra features. Be sure to factor in costs related to software implementation, training, and on-going support. Investing in reliable, user-friendly software can lead to long-term savings by reducing administrative errors and improving HR productivity

What are the Top HR Software Options for Small Businesses?

With so many HR software solutions available today, selecting the right one for your small business can feel overwhelming. Each platform offers a unique mix of features, pricing structures, and user experiences designed to address different business needs. For small businesses, it’s especially important to choose software that is easy to use, cost-effective, and scalable as your team grows. In this section, we’ll provide a detailed comparison of top HR software for small businesses, highlighting key features and pricing models. This will help you identify the best-fit solution for managing HR tasks such as payroll, employee records, onboarding, and compliance—all while staying within budget.

Features Comparison Table

Different HR software platforms come with varying feature sets tailored to different business sizes and goals. Some solutions offer basic functionality like employee record management and payroll, while others include more comprehensive tools such as applicant tracking, benefits administration, and compliance support. For example, platforms like Gusto and BambooHR are known for their intuitive interfaces and strong payroll capabilities, while Zoho People and Freshteam focus more on performance management and recruitment features.

Pricing Comparison

Pricing is a major consideration for small businesses with limited budgets. Some HR software solutions offer free plans with basic functionality, while others follow a tiered subscription model that charges per user or per feature. For instance, Gusto’s pricing starts at a flat monthly fee plus a per-employee rate, making it ideal for predictable budgeting. BambooHR, on the other hand, offers customized pricing based on company size and needs.

How Do You Implement HR Software in Your Small Business?

Implementing HR software in a small business is a critical step toward streamlining HR operations and improving overall efficiency. While choosing the right platform is important, successful implementation ensures that your investment delivers real value. For small businesses, the process should be carefully planned to minimize disruption and ensure a smooth transition. This involves setting up the system, training users, monitoring its performance, and making continuous improvements. In this section, we’ll guide you through each step of the implementation process, from going live to keeping your system optimized for long-term success.

Going Live and Monitoring Performance

The implementation process typically begins with data migration, account setup, and user access configuration. Ensure that all employee records, payroll details, and relevant documents are accurately imported into the new system. Once the software is configured, conduct training sessions to help your HR staff and employees understand how to use the platform efficiently. Choose a go-live date that minimizes disruption to daily operations.

Continuous Improvement and Updates

HR software is not a one-time setup—it requires on-going attention to remain effective. Regularly review system usage and explore new features or modules that may benefit your growing business. Many HR platforms release periodic updates with improved functionalities or compliance enhancements. Staying up to date ensures your software continues to meet regulatory requirements and industry best practices.

What are the Best Practices for Managing HR Software in Small Companies?

Managing HR software effectively is just as important as selecting and implementing it. For small companies, adopting best practices ensures the software remains secure, efficient, and aligned with evolving business needs. From protecting sensitive employee information to keeping the system updated with the latest features and legal requirements, proactive management can significantly enhance the value of your HR solution. In this section, we’ll explore essential strategies to help small businesses maintain their HR software successfully and get the most out of their investment.

Keeping Employee Data Secure

One of the top priorities when managing HR software is maintaining the security and confidentiality of employee data. This includes personal identification details, payroll information, and performance records. Choose software with built-in security features such as role-based access controls, data encryption, and multi-factor authentication. Additionally, establish internal policies for who can access sensitive data and ensure your HR team is trained in data privacy protocols. Regularly backing up data and conducting security audits can further safeguard your information from cyber threats and accidental loss.

Regularly Updating Software and Policies

HR software, like any digital tool, must be regularly updated to remain effective and compliant with legal requirements. Make sure your provider issues timely software updates that address bugs, improve usability, and incorporate new regulations or labor laws. Staying current helps your business avoid compliance risks and improves the overall functionality of the system. Alongside technical updates, it's important to review and revise internal HR policies and workflows to reflect changes in your software capabilities. For example, if new modules are added—such as employee self-service or time tracking—your internal processes should be adjusted accordingly. Keeping both the software and your HR policies aligned ensures consistency, reduces confusion, and increases employee satisfaction.

What are the Common Challenges Small Businesses Face with HR Software and How Can They Overcome Them?

While HR software offers significant benefits for small businesses, it also presents unique challenges that can impact its effectiveness. From managing regular software updates to ensuring compliance with ever-changing labor laws, small business owners often face hurdles that require careful attention and proactive solutions. Understanding these common challenges is essential for navigating potential pitfalls and making the most of your HR technology investment. In this section, we’ll explore the key obstacles small businesses encounter with HR software and provide practical strategies to overcome them successfully.

Managing Software Updates

One frequent challenge is keeping the HR software up to date. Software updates often include critical security patches, new features, and compliance improvements. However, small businesses may struggle with allocating time and resources to implement these updates promptly. Delays can leave systems vulnerable to security threats or cause compatibility issues with other business tools. To overcome this, establish a regular update schedule and assign responsibility to a team member or IT professional who can monitor and apply updates efficiently. Many cloud-based HR solutions automate this process, which can reduce the burden on small teams.

Ensuring Compliance with Labor Laws

Labor laws and employment regulations are complex and frequently changing, posing another major challenge. Small businesses must ensure their HR software supports compliance with local, state, and federal laws regarding payroll, benefits, record-keeping, and employee rights. Failure to comply can result in costly fines and legal issues. To address this, choose HR software that is regularly updated to reflect the latest legal requirements and provides alerts or guidance for compliance-related tasks. Additionally, staying informed through reliable legal resources and consulting with HR professionals can help ensure your business meets all obligations.

What are the Future Trends and the Role of AI in Human Resources Software for Small Business?

As technology advances, the role of artificial intelligence (AI) in human resources software for small business is becoming increasingly significant. AI is revolutionizing how small businesses manage their HR functions, offering smarter, faster, and more efficient solutions. From streamlining recruitment to enhancing employee engagement, AI-powered HR tools are set to transform the way small companies operate. This section explores the emerging trends and the growing influence of AI in HR software, highlighting how small businesses can leverage these innovations to improve productivity and stay competitive.

AI-Powered Recruitment

One of the most impactful trends is AI-powered recruitment. AI-driven software can analyze resumes, screen candidates, and even conduct initial assessments through chatbots or automated interviews. This reduces the time and effort small businesses spend on hiring, while improving the quality of candidate selection. AI can also help reduce unconscious bias by focusing on skills and qualifications rather than subjective factors. For small businesses, this means faster hiring cycles and access to a wider pool of qualified candidates, which can be a game-changer in competitive job markets.

Automated Employee Engagement

AI also plays a crucial role in enhancing employee engagement. Advanced HR software can use AI to monitor employee sentiment through surveys, communication patterns, and feedback tools. It can identify trends in morale and productivity, alerting managers to potential issues before they escalate. Automated reminders and personalized content can also support employee development and wellbeing. By leveraging AI-driven insights, small businesses can foster a more engaged, motivated, and productive workforce, even with limited HR resources.

Conclusion:

In summary, choosing the right HR software for small business involves understanding your unique needs, comparing key features, and planning effective implementation. The benefits of using human resources software for small business include streamlined processes, improved compliance, and enhanced employee management. For small companies, prioritizing data security and regular updates is essential for long-term success. As you explore options, consider your budget and scalability to find a solution that grows with your business. For further learning, explore online courses and resources dedicated to hr software small business to stay informed and make the best decisions.

 

Our Free Resources

Our free resources offer valuable insights and materials to help you enhance your skills and knowledge in various fields. Get access to quality content designed to support your learning journey.

No Registration Required
Free and Accessible Resources
Instant Access to Materials
Explore Our Resources

Our free resources span across various topics, offering valuable knowledge that will help you grow and succeed. Whether you are looking for guides, tutorials, or articles, we have everything you need to expand your learning.